What is a Hub Rubber Seal?
A hub rubber seal, commonly referred to as a hub seal, is a flexible rubber or elastomeric component designed to prevent the ingress of dirt, water, and other contaminants into the hub area of vehicles and machinery. Hubs are the central part of various rotating equipment, including wheels on vehicles and various industrial machines. The seal is typically positioned between the hub and the axle or housing, creating a barrier that safeguards the internal components from wear, corrosion, and failure.
The Functionality of Hub Rubber Seals
The primary function of hub rubber seals is to provide sealing against potential leaks while accommodating the motion of rotating parts. In automotive applications, they are crucial in wheel hubs, where they help to maintain the integrity of lubricants, such as grease or oil, within the hub assembly. This lubrication is essential for reducing friction and wear on the bearings, thus enhancing the overall performance and lifespan of the vehicle.
Moreover, hub rubber seals are designed to withstand varying temperatures, pressures, and environmental conditions, making them suitable for a wide range of applications
. Whether in passenger cars, trucks, or heavy machinery, these seals ensure that the essential fluids remain contained and that contaminants do not compromise the integrity of the mechanical systems.Benefits of Using Hub Rubber Seals
1. Protection Against Contaminants Hub rubber seals effectively keep out dirt, moisture, and other harmful substances that could lead to premature failure of the hub assembly. This protective barrier is vital for maintaining system integrity over time.
2. Enhanced Durability High-quality rubber compounds are used in manufacturing hub seals, providing resilience against wear, heat, and even chemical exposure. This durability translates into reduced maintenance costs and extended service life for the machinery.
3. Noise Reduction Effective sealing helps reduce the operations' noise levels by preventing vibrations and unwanted sounds caused by friction within the hub assembly. This is especially beneficial in automotive applications where cabin noise is a concern for drivers and passengers.
4. Improved Performance By maintaining a proper lubrication level and preventing contamination, hub rubber seals contribute to the overall efficiency of the machinery. This enhances operational performance and can lead to better fuel efficiency in vehicles.
